Environmental Impact and Urban Interiors

Reducing Carbon Footprints

The selection of building and interior materials plays a crucial role in curbing emissions. Urban spaces often generate significant carbon footprints due to high energy use and material consumption. Opting for reclaimed wood, recycled metals, or low-carbon concrete dramatically reduces the embedded energy required for construction. Over time, these choices not only lessen environmental impact but also contribute to the sustainability credentials of entire urban neighborhoods, catalyzing positive change in the built environment.

Popular Sustainable Materials for Urban Spaces

Reclaimed Wood

Reclaimed wood features prominently in sustainable urban design due to its character, durability, and history. Salvaged from old buildings or industrial sites, it avoids new tree harvesting while providing a distinct, story-rich texture ideal for urban aesthetics. Using reclaimed wood conserves resources and diverts waste, all while adding warmth and authenticity to contemporary apartments, lofts, and co-working spaces.

Recycled Metal and Glass

Recycled metals and glass are integral to modern sustainable interiors. These materials require significantly less energy to produce than virgin counterparts, making them environmentally preferable. In urban settings, metals such as aluminum or steel can be repurposed for fixtures, furnishings, and decorative elements, while glass adds chic, reflective surfaces. The cyclical use of these materials supports the ethos of the circular economy, seamlessly blending sustainability with cutting-edge design.

Natural Fibers and Textiles

Natural fibers such as organic cotton, hemp, and linen are prized for their low environmental impact and renewability. In urban interiors, these textiles offer not only sustainable benefits but also tactile comfort and aesthetic appeal. Responsible sourcing ensures minimal pesticide use and water consumption, while innovative dyeing methods reduce chemical footprints. The result is a softer, healthier environment, contributing to a sense of sanctuary amidst the urban hustle.

Enhancing Comfort and Well-being

Functional elements of urban interiors, from flooring to upholstery, benefit from sustainable materials designed with occupant well-being in mind. Natural insulation properties found in cork or wool improve indoor comfort year-round. Meanwhile, non-toxic, breathable paints and finishes reduce allergens, promoting overall wellness. These advancements are especially crucial in dense urban environments, where personal comfort and space efficiency are at a premium.

Innovation and Technological Advances

Advanced Bio-based Materials

Bio-composites and engineered bioplastics illustrate how science propels sustainable design forward. These materials, derived from agricultural waste or fast-growing plants, rival traditional plastics and composites in performance, but boast rapid renewability and compostability. In urban interiors, this translates to items like resilient wall panels, biodegradable decor, and progressive furniture, all contributing to a reduction in reliance on fossil-based resources.

Low-impact Manufacturing Processes

Sustainability extends beyond the materials themselves to encompass the methods by which products are made. Technological advances now enable cleaner, more efficient manufacturing processes, with reduced water, energy, and chemical use. Digital fabrication techniques like 3D printing with recycled materials offer custom solutions for urban homes and offices. These approaches not only lower the ecological footprint but also enable a new level of precision and customization previously unimaginable.

Smart Materials for Healthy Cities

Emerging “smart” materials bring interactive and adaptive capabilities to eco-friendly interiors. For instance, phase-change insulation panels moderate indoor temperatures using natural processes, reducing the need for mechanical heating and cooling. Other innovations include self-healing flooring made from bio-based resins that prolong lifespan and reduce maintenance demands. Such breakthroughs exemplify how sustainable materials can directly address unique urban challenges and support intelligent, health-promoting environments.
